- done, made, or conducted without the knowledge of others. 2. kept from general knowledge: a secret password. 3. carrying out activities in a manner that prevents them from being observed or detected: a secret agent. 4. hidden from sight; concealed: a secret entrance. 5. close-mouthed; secretive.

Secret is the most general, but expresses complete concealment. Latent, literally lying concealed, may mean hidden from those most concerned: as, I had a latent sense, feeling, or desire; hence its appropriateness in the expression latent heat.

A loophole is an accidental technicality or unclear section of a written document that allows someone to avoid following a rule or fulfilling an obligation. If you've discovered a way to get out of paying taxes on money you made last year, you've found a loophole.

A loophole is an ambiguity or inadequacy in a system, such as a law or security, which can be used to circumvent or otherwise avoid the purpose, implied or explicitly stated, of the system.

loophole (third-person singular simple present loopholes, present participle loopholing, simple past and past participle loopholed) (military, transitive) To prepare a building for defense by preparing slits or holes through which to fire on attackers
The term loophole came into use in the seventeenth century figuratively to mean a small opening or an outlet of escape. It soon became applied to legal issues, allowing those practicing the law to find (or watch for) loopholes or ambiguities in the law that could be applied to court matters.
